NOVELTY - An artificial vision system comprises visual sensor based on photo-memristor. The photo-memristor comprises electrode (A), electrode (B) and aluminum oxide/multilayer graphene thin film dielectric layer arranged between electrode (A) and electrode (B). USE - Artificial vision system for preparing retinal array (claimed). ADVANTAGE - The artificial vision system has simple device structure, and can realize bipolar photoelectric response at ultra-low voltage and realize reconfigurable optoelectronic synaptic plasticity, which lays the foundation for further integration for flexible processing of optical information. DETAILED DESCRIPTION - An artificial vision system comprises visual sensor based on photo-memristor. The photo-memristor comprises electrode (A), electrode (B) and aluminum oxide/multilayer graphene (AlOx/MLG, where x is 0-1.5 (excluding 0)) thin film dielectric layer arranged between electrode (A) and electrode (B). INDEPENDENT CLAIMS are included for the following: (1) preparation of the artificial vision system, which involves using multilayer graphene, trimethyl aluminum, water, electrode (A) and electrode (B); and (2) preparation of retinal array.
